Enjoy your wine more by serving it at the correct temperature. Red wines are the most flavorful when served at around 60 degrees Fahrenheit. Pour the wine at about 58 degrees and let it warm up in your glass. White wines are best served at 47 degrees. Warm whites taste dull.
